Job Duties And Responsibilities
  • Establish responsive customer relationships within territory including a mix of small, medium, and potentially large key customers. The accounts in this territory include a mix of both branded and unbranded customers.
  • Communicate critical business issues, resolve day-to-day problems, and update customers on industry issues, market conditions and Refuel’s products, services, and policies, to enhance Refuel’s position as a preferred supplier.
  • Travel within territory to conduct face-to-face meetings 4-5 days per week, 70%-80%.
  • Work closely with direct supervisor to optimize the portfolio of business by actively managing accounts, focusing on the optimal price/volume relationship for all products while executing strategic direction of the territory.
  • Work closely with direct supervisor to develop, negotiate, implement, and manage long term contracts and non-fuel offerings to optimize value contribution.
  • Provide market intelligence to benefit internal business partners including information that impacts daily pricing decisions, competitor outages, terminal problems, supply conditions, and any other business-related items.
  • Maintain a broad understanding of industry issues, government regulation, economic conditions, business outlooks, commercial and consumer needs, and Refuel’s competitive strengths and weaknesses by market.
  • Maintain the highest level of ethical conduct, professional standards, and practices within the industry.
  • Maintain the highest level of work practices in meeting Health, Environment & Safety goals, and requirements.
